Aquatic Physiotherapy

Aquatic physiotherapy, or hydrotherapy, is a specialised form of physiotherapy conducted in a heated pool, designed to support children with various developmental, neurological, and musculoskeletal conditions. The warmth and buoyancy of the water help reduce muscle tension, improve movement, and build strength in a fun, low-impact environment.


Benefits of Aquatic Physiotherapy:

  • Enhances strength, coordination, and balance

  • Reduces pain and muscle stiffness

  • Supports mobility and motor skill development

  • Encourages confidence and participation in movement

  • Provides an opportunity for improving cardiovascular fitness


Unlike swimming lessons, which focus on water safety and stroke technique, aquatic physiotherapy is a tailored therapy delivered by a qualified physiotherapist. It targets specific goals such as improving posture, endurance, movement patterns or skill development, using water’s natural properties to assist or challenge movement.
